Dr. Blake Peterson to join Orthopedic & Sports Medicine Center in St. Joseph

Blake Peterson, MD, will join the Orthopedic & Sports Medicine Center in St. Joseph, Mo., in August 2018.

Dr. Peterson is a board-certified orthopedic adult reconstruction surgeon who specializes in joint replacement. Dr. Peterson received his medical degree from the University of Missouri School of Medicine in Columbia and underwent adult reconstruction fellowship training at Anderson Orthopaedic Clinic in Alexandria, Va.

Dr. Peterson is also affiliated with St. Joseph-based Mosaic Life Care and the St. Joseph Center for Outpatient Surgery. He is a fellow of the American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ons and American Association of Hip and Knee Surgeons as well as a member of the Missouri State Orthopaedic Association.
